Asian Aviation Appointed GSA for India’s ‘Vistara’ Airline in Greece, Cyprus

India-based airline, Vistara, has appointed Asian Aviation as its General Sales Agent (GSA) in Greece and Cyprus.

Vistara is a joint venture of Singapore Airlines (SIA) and Tata Sons and started its operations in 2015 with a maiden flight from Delhi to Mumbai.

In a short period of time, Vistara has rapidly expanded its footprint, both in terms of network and service proposition. The carrier now serves 23 destinations with over 730 flights a week, with a fleet of 20 Airbus A320 aircraft.

Apart from connecting destinations across India, the airline plans to soon expand its services to international destinations, an announcement said.

Asian Aviation was founded in June 2013 and today is the GSA for the products and services of Singapore Airlines, Singapore Airlines Cargo, Scoot, United Cargo as well as Tradewinds / SIA Holidays in Greece, Cyprus and Albania.
